- ITEM 5. MEADOWLARK WREN
Chair Swecker opened the public hearing to consider the application of the Dakota
County Community Development Agency (CDA) for the vacation of a public
drainage and utility easement in Meadowlark Wren First Addition, located north of
210th Street and east of Holt Avenue; and to consider the final plat of 40 townhome
units on two lots to be known as Meadowlark Wren First Addition. Planning
Director Daryl Morey attested that the legal notice had .been duly published in
accordance with State Statutes and City Code.

Dan. Rogness from the CDA indicated that the Meadowlark Wren First Addition
final plat is consistent with the preliminary plat and he would answer any questions
that the Planning Commission or public may have.
Associate Planner Kris Jenson presented the planning report. Ms. Jenson stated that
the CDA is proposing to construct 40 family townhome units in eight buildings. She
indicated that the final plat proposes two lots and three outlots. Two of the outlots
will be deeded to the City and the third outlot is a remnant parcel that will be
retained by the developer.
Ms. Jenson stated that the Meadowlark Wren First Addition final plat is consistent
with the approved preliminary plat and. meets ordinance requirements as allowed
under the PUD rezoning approved with the preliminary plat.
Ms. Jenson indicated that the vacation of the existing roadway easements along 210
Street (former CSAH 50) was not included in the preliminary plat public hearing,
thus requiring a public hearing with .the final plat to vacate those easements: She
indicated that the roadway easements will be replaced with platted right of way as a
part of the final plat.
Ms. Jenson stated that should the Planning Commission recommend to the City
Council .approval of the Meadowlark Wren First Addition final plat and easement
vacation, Planning Department staff recommends .approval subject to the 18
stipulations listed in the May 11, 2007 planning report.
Chair Swecker opened the hearing to the public for comment.
There were no comments from the audience.
.07.31 Motion was made and seconded to close the public hearing at 6:06 p.m.
Ayes: 5 Nays: 0
Commissioner. Grenz confirmed that the existing fence encroachments will be
removed. Ms. Jenson indicated that Stipulation 18 in the May 11, .2007 planning
report addresses this requirement. Mr. Rogness agreed that the fence
encroachments will be removed- with the Meadowlark Wren First Addition
development.
Chair Swecker complimented Mr. Rogness on the CDA's product and .appreciates
the detail that the CDA puts into their buildings.

07.32 Motion .was made and seconded to recommend to City Council approval of the
Meadowlark Wren First Addition final plat of 40 townhome units. on two lots,
located north of 210 Street and east of Holt Avenue, 'and the vacation of a public
.drainage and utility easement, .subject to the 18 stipulations listed in the May 11,
2007 planning report.
Ayes: Davis, Manikowski, Swecker, Pattee, Grenz.
Nays: 0
